11Spear-Thrower's Ring is a rare ring in Windrose. It modifies pierce damage when worn in an accessory slot. The Jewelery Table is the accessory workbench in Windrose and must be placed indoors under a roof and within range of a Bonfire to function. Building it the first time requires Wood, Foothills Iron Ingot, and Silver Ingot.16161717The recipe spends Silver Ingot, smelted from silver ore at a Smelting Furnace, together with Sapphire, a blue gem cut from raw crystal. It does nothing for slashing or blunt weapons such as the Saber or Club, so match the ring to your main-hand weapon's damage type.Windrose characters have three accessory slots: one ring slot, one necklace slot, and one miscellaneous slot. Only one ring can be worn at a time, so pick the one whose bonus best matches your primary weapon or task.When you have access to higher-tier materials, upgrade to the Major Spear-Thrower's Ring for a stronger bonus.Any ring crafted at the Jewelery Table can be broken down at the Disassembly Table, returning a portion of its silver.
